Understanding the X-Core Irrigation System: A Programming & Setup
Setting up your X-Core watering controller can seem daunting at first, but this easy guide will lead you through the process. Initially, connect the device to a reliable power outlet and then proceed to zone configuration. You’ll need to identify each zone and assign its valve number. Programming timetables is similarly user-friendly; use the digital interface to set beginning times, runtime, and frequency for each zone. Remember to calibrate the moisture sensor if you've mounted one; this will automatically suspend watering during wet conditions. Fixing Your X-Core Irrigation Unit
Experiencing difficulties with your X-Core irrigation unit? Don't stress! Most common faults are readily resolved with a bit of simple diagnostics. First, carefully inspect the energy supply, ensuring it’s securely plugged in and the circuit hasn't failed. Then, look at the settings; a simple hunter x-core 6 zone controller error in the program can frequently lead to unexpected irrigation operation. If data between the unit and the zones are intermittent, verify the connections for damage.
